IUPAC
1,3-Bis(dicyclopentylphosphinomethyl)benzene
[1,3-Phenylenebis(methylene)]bis(dicyclopentylphosphine)
Chemical SynthesisPhosphine Compounds
01 /Properties
Molecular weight442.60
Empirical formulaC28H44P2
Assay95%
Applicationnew bidentate phosphine2
Melting point30-34 °C
02 /Identifiers & registry
CAS number
255874-48-7
